Understanding RBC Express Online Banking
RBC Express is a business-grade online banking tool from the Royal Bank of Canada (RBC). It is customized for medium to large businesses that require complete financial management tools.
It goes above and beyond the features of standard online banking by providing multi-user access, dashboard reporting, and multi-level authorizations.
The Advantage of Multi-User Access
Delegating banking tasks is more than just reducing workload; it’s about creating a secure operational environment. RBC Express allows for role-based access, supporting:
1. Role-Based Access Control (RBAC)
You can assign each team member specific permissions. For instance, your HR manager can process payroll, while your accounting team can handle payments, and executives can approve transactions.
2. Multi-Level Approvals
Sensitive transactions can be controlled through approval hierarchies, ensuring no single user can authorize critical actions.
3.Real-Time Monitoring and Audit Trails
All user actions are recorded in real-time. If something goes wrong, you can investigate who did what and when.
4. Improved Productivity
By assigning roles, team members can concentrate on their core functions, reducing delays and improving efficiency.
Core RBC Express Features for Delegation
RBC Express includes several functions that make delegation seamless:
A. User Management Tools
You can create new users, modify roles, limit access, and remove accounts when needed.
B. Permission-Based Services
Configure user access for:
- Recurring Charges
- International Transactions
- Salaries
- CRA Submissions
C. Custom Reporting and Dashboards
View and filter reports by:
- Transaction Type
- Approval Status
- Performance Metrics
D. Mobile Access with RBC Express App
The mobile version lets managers handle approvals, view balances, and receive alerts from anywhere.
Guaranteeing Security with Delegation
RBC Express is designed for enterprise-level security protocols:
i. Two-Factor Authentication (copyright)
Users are required to verify identity using a token for login.
ii. SSL Encryption
All data is encrypted with 256-bit SSL protocols.
iii. Session Timeouts
Automatic logout prevents unauthorized access in case of abandonment.
iv. IP Restrictions
You can block access based on IP or geographic location.

Use Case Examples
1. Retail Chain
Regional managers handle local payments; finance department approves them; head office monitors.
2.Construction Company
Site managers initiate procurement payments; central finance approves transactions.
3. Non-Profit Organization
Program directors track expenses, while board members approve fund disbursement.
